WebEthyl acetate (systematically ethyl ethanoate, commonly abbreviated EtOAc, ETAC or EA) is the organic compound with the formula CH 3 CO 2 CH 2 CH 3, simplified to C 4 H 8 O 2.This colorless liquid has a characteristic sweet smell (similar to pear drops) and is used in glues, nail polish removers, and in the decaffeination process of tea and coffee. Ethyl acetate is … WebJun 23, 2011 · Other polymer membranes were prepared as 250 mg of CTA polymer in 8 mL of dichloromethane and 100 mg of polystyrene in 8 mL of distilled ethyl acetate. The homogeneous solutions were poured into a glass ring (4.8 cm diameter) on a glass plate from which the solvent was allowed to slowly evaporate.
